My neighbor has a very large oak tree that in October drops hundreds of
acorns mostly on my lawn since the tree branches extend over my property.
Its a task to hand pick these acorns up since the lawnmower does not. I
also thought I might use the leaf/vacumn blower but the directions
prohibit vacuuming hard things such as acorns.

Can anyone suggest an easier way to scoop these acorns up?
Thank you.
Josephine


Shop vac. On the cheap ones, the hose sometimes does not have swiveling
collars at both ends. This makes them a pain in the neck to use because the
hoses are forever getting twisted. Be sure to check this feature before
buying.
